    Average Salary for a Retirement Community CEO

    David MercerBy David MercerSeptember 18, 2025No Comments4 Mins Read

    The average salary for a Retirement Community CEO typically ranges from $100,000 to $200,000 annually, depending on factors such as location and community size. This role requires strong leadership and operational management skills to oversee daily functions and ensure resident satisfaction.

    Retirement Community CEO Salary Factors

    The salary of a Retirement Community CEO can vary significantly based on several factors. Geographic location plays a crucial role, as urban areas often offer higher compensation than rural settings. The size and type of the community also influence salary levels. Larger communities with more amenities generally pay more, while smaller, independent facilities may offer lower salaries.

    Retirement Community CEO Operational Duties

    A Retirement Community CEO oversees multiple operational aspects to ensure smooth functioning. Responsibilities include financial management, staff supervision, and compliance with regulations. CEOs also engage with residents and families to address concerns and improve services. Effective communication and strategic planning are essential for success in this role.

    CEO Qualifications in Retirement Communities

    Most Retirement Community CEOs possess a background in business administration, healthcare management, or a related field. A bachelor’s degree is typically required, while many employers prefer candidates with a master’s degree. Relevant experience in senior living or healthcare settings can significantly enhance job prospects and salary potential.

    Retirement Community CEO Benefits Overview

    In addition to salary, many Retirement Community CEOs receive a range of benefits. Common perks include health insurance, retirement plans, and performance bonuses. Some communities offer additional incentives such as housing allowances or relocation assistance, which can add significant value to the overall compensation package.
